- PERFORMANCE. Quality flooring is well-maintained and should keep its look and resilience for years. When selecting carpeting, always take into consideration areas with heavy foot traffic. In relation to this, it makes more sense to purchase the floor covering that best suits the room's requirements.
- DENSITY. The density of the flooring is how close the fiber strands are to each other. The denser the flooring, the longer it could stand up straight and less likely to crush. Nevertheless, the denser it is, the less soft it will be. The decision should be based on long-term quality or softness, which is more important.
- COLOR. Choosing color could be easy, it may simply have to coordinate and match with the furniture pieces. The color gives the space a feeling of coziness and warmth or a more open and brighter feel. It is also a great idea to consider the family's lifestyle when choosing the shade.
- STYLE. There are several carpe styles to choose from, including glamorous plush pile, smart twist or practical loop. Plush piles have very luxurious look and feel but also show footprints. Twist piles have more twisted finish while still maintaining practicality and softness and less likely to show foot traffic. Loop piles are hardwearing and could have different patterns whether it is multi-level or textured.
- FIBER. When considering the fiber, the choice largely depends on one's lifestyle and preference. Wool has an enduring quality of being sustainable and natural and provides comfort, safety and elegance to any room. Nylon is considered as very durable flooring and extremely stain-resistant as well. It is a favorite among many home or commercial settings. Polyester is made a color instead of dyed and white. It is one of the best values in the market nowadays.
- STAIN RESISTANCE. Carpet with inherent stain resistance is manufactured with a non-absorbent fiber or absorbs very little foreign liquids. The most popular is solution dyed polyester. The best naturally stain repellent carpet comes with stain treatment to help prevent any soils from absorbing into the material.
- PRICE. One of the most important considerations. Typically, the carpet price is directly related t the quality, but not always the case. One thing to be careful is to a very stylish material that costs a lot of money but is made of low quality fiber. The best way is to work with a reputable manufacturer or dealer to be sure of purchasing quality carpet.

Carpeted floors are favorites in homes because they could easily create a luxurious and cozy atmosphere in any room in a house. It is easy maintenance, easy on the wallet and quick to install. It is versatile enough to match the room's decor. The residential carpet of choice could make an extremely dramatic change to the look and feel of any home. A homeowner could create a look of elegance and class with a plush pile carpet or even a French seaside or provincial feel with textured loops. Quality flooring does not only boost the look, but could also make the dwelling a more comfortable place to live by lowering the noise levels and sound transmission. Carpet has great thermal qualities that keep the environment energy efficient. Nothing quite compares to the luxurious, soft feeling of carpet on bare feet. Moreover, the flooring provides a comfortable and safe sport for children to play and could even reduce the risk of injury in a fall. So, how does a homeowner choose the right carpet for a home? Check out the following buying guide for residential carpets. PERFORMANCE A well-maintained quality carpet will be able to keep its look and resilience for years and years. When choosing residential carpet, always take into consideration the heavy traffic areas in the home like the stairs and living rooms. The key is to purchase the carpet that best fits one's needs. STYLE Carpets come in different styles from a glamorous plush, smart twist or a practical loop pile. Plush carpets have very luxurious feel and look but would also show footprints. A twist pile has more twisted finish while maintaining softness and practicality. This style is less likely to reveal foot traffic. Loop piles are very practical and hardwearing with various patterns. This requires less upkeep so it's perfect for families with a busy lifestyle. FIBER When choosing home carpeting fiber, whether solution dyed nylon or wool, there is no right or wrong choice. This largely depends on one's lifestyle and what one sees as important in the carpet. Wool has the enduring quality of being natural and sustainable. Inherently, it has lanolin so it has its own soil repelling attributes and also provides excellent fire resistance. Solution dyed nylon is a man-made fiber with the yarn the same as color all throughout the fiber, not just dyed on the outside. It is a great choice for a home with plenty of windows since it is less prone to fading. COLOR Choosing the color of residential carpeting could be easy. The color could give a room a feeling of coziness and warmth, or a brighter and a more open feel. Furthermore, it is also a good idea to consider the family's lifestyle when choosing the carpet color. Children, pets could be an issue, where it is more practical to opt for darker and more forgiving hues. Whatever the look of a home is, there is a wide range of colors available in both wool and solution dyed nylon carpets.
